A lead pig (cylinder to put source inside) with 2cm wall thickness is inside a 30cm diameter polyurethane foam shipping drum. HVL of lead is 5.5mm. HVL (half value layer, thickness of material required to reduce exposure rate by 1/2) The exposure rate constant for Ir-192 is 4.69 R cm^2/ MCi hr at 1 meter. What is the max activity to keep the activity at the surface of the shipping container less than 50 mR/hr?
